Accelerated site analysis and dependable power solutions 

We have several innovative solutions to address the long wait times for grid connectivity; to ensure that data centers and power plants can meet their energy needs reliably and efficiently, even before connecting to the grid. 

rapid-analysis

Speed to market

Speed to market is crucial, and our team has streamlined processes to deliver site analysis and screening results in weeks rather than months.

independent-power

Reliable power

Designing behind-the-meter power plants that supply electricity directly to data centers and operate independently in an islanded configuration, striving for steady, uninterrupted generation and utilizing backup options during minimal power plant downtime.

procurement

Procurement solutions

Procurement support is crucial for data center development, especially in the race to be first to market. Our strong relationships with OEMs enable us to devise creative solutions for long lead procurement.

power-redundancy

Power redundancy

Implementing redundancy in power generation with appropriate configuration of combustion turbines ensures continuous operation, while designing electrical systems with backup channels handles failures.

energy-storage

Energy storage

Integrating energy storage for load balancing between power generation and data center load—while also providing reliability, stability, and renewable integrations—is crucial. 

phased-dispatch

Phased dispatch strategy

Rolling out power in phases allows for expedited project scheduling and market deployment and supports modular growth in alignment with data center load expansion without over-provision.

simulation-tool

Simulation tool

Creating a simulation tool that helps simulate generator dependability and optimize the number of generators needed to meet specified levels of mission critical performance (as well as estimate uptime of proposed generator configuration).

hybrid-generation
Hybrid Generation and Energy Storage Facility

The state-of-the-art, two-unit 96 MW hybrid plant combines combustion gas turbines with battery energy storage to provide a quick response to energy demands and minimize the region’s duck curve.
